As a developer tools analyst, I've compared Project A (caicloud/cyclone) and Project B (concourse/concourse) based on momentum, community size, and apparent use cases for senior engineers. In terms of momentum, concourse/concourse significantly outpaces caicloud/cyclone, with 7,836 stars overall and a notable 30 stars gained in the last 30 days, indicating active interest and growth. Conversely, caicloud/cyclone has 1,068 stars with no new stars in the same period, suggesting a currently stagnant community. The community size, inferred from star counts, is substantially larger for concourse/concourse, implying broader support, more contributors, and potentially more extensive documentation and user resources. caicloud/cyclone's smaller star count may reflect a more niche or less widely adopted tool. Regarding use cases, concourse/concourse is predominantly utilized for Containerized Continuous Integration and Continuous Deployment (CI/CD) workflows, leveraging its Go implementation for automation. caicloud/cyclone, with its native Kubernetes resource integration, positions itself as a powerful workflow engine for end-to-end pipeline solutions, possibly appealing more to teams deeply invested in Kubernetes ecosystems for broader workflow management beyond traditional CI/CD. Both projects cater to different, though somewhat overlapping, needs within the automation and pipeline management space, with concourse/concourse clearly enjoying more community traction at present.
